Headword: *megalo/noia
Adler number: mu,367
Translated headword: greatness of intellect
Vetting Status: high
Translation:
[Meaning] arrogance, nobleness of nature.[1]
Magnificence of character.[2]
Greek Original:
*megalo/noia: u(perhfani/a, megalofui/+a. megalopre/peia.
Notes:
The headword is a feminine noun in the nominative (and vocative) singular; see generally LSJ s.v. The glossators, as we see, were not agreed on whether it was or was not an admirable quality.
[1] The headword is identically glossed in the Synagoge, Photius' Lexicon (mu166 Theodoridis), and the Lexica Segueriana; cf. Hesychius (mu472 and mu478) and ps.-Zonaras 1343.4-5.
[2] (Lacking, Adler reports, in mss AF.) Like the two previous glosses, this is a feminine noun in the nominative (and vocative) singular; cf. mu 369 (end).
